Can Radeon RX 7600 run Down With Hell: Crystal?
GreatThe Radeon RX 7600 handles Down With Hell: Crystal well at 1080p, delivering approximately 551 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 413 FPS.
Down With Hell: Crystal – Radeon RX 7600 FPS Data
| Quality | 1080p | 1440p | 4K |
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| 861 fps | 646 fps | 344 fps |
| Medium | 689 fps | 517 fps | 276 fps |
| High | 551 fps | 413 fps | 220 fps |
| Ultra | 448 fps | 336 fps | 179 fps |
Estimated FPS · actual performance may vary based on drivers and settings

To enjoy Down With Hell: Crystal, an ent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T is sufficient for minimum settings. This game is designed to be accessible, making it ideal for players with lower-spec systems. If you have a mid-range GPU, such as the GTX 1660 or RX 6600, you should target 1080p at high settings for a smooth experience, while a higher-end card can easily push 1440p with higher graphical settings.
Overall, the game is not particularly demanding, so even players with older hardware should be able to run it comfortably at lower resolutions. For the best experience, ensuring at least 6 GB of RAM will help maintain performance during gameplay.
